Operational planning is time-critical by definition but should result in optimal (or at least very good) plans as well. In our new video we show that mathematical #optimization is an extremely useful tool to support you in making this happen.

Optimization projects are complex and for our customers, every optimization project is a journey into uncharted territory. How can we make sure, that our projects are going in the right direction? We divide our projects into 3 phases: the prototype, the minimum viable product and the fully productive product. After the prototype in the last video, let’s see why we have phase 2 for the minimum viable product.
